My father-in-laws little Yamaha (I KNOW HUH - HA!) 350 has been running fine and all of a sudden it starts revving high when you put in neutral. Seems to run normal in first through fourth gear. What you think?

Try cleaning the carb, might be running lean.

Agree^^^^ also check the throttle cable for pinches, scuffs or stiffness in the cable.

What type of bike is it? Hows the clutch and tranny oil? The only thing placing any drag on the motor when you shift from neutral to 1st with the clutch held in the entire time are the clutch plates, if they were creating more friction than usual something like that could happen, maybe check the clutch cable too, but I would rule out fuel and air delivery problems first as suggested.

also, does it rev when turning the handle bars?? alot of times the cable gets pinched?? process of elimination.. My 350 warrior did this..

I haven't had a change to get back over to his place to look at it but it didn't seem to be a problem with the cables. When you were in first gear and second gear and riding around it was normal but the minute you down shift it to neutral it would rev real fast (so fast you could not shift it into reverse). We'd have to turn off the key and restart it and shift it right away before the revs go too high.
